Official record
Development description
The construction of a new detached dormer type dwelling along with a detached single storey domestic garage, together with access from public road via new recessed entrance at location of existing agricultural entrance, installation of a new proprietary waste water treatment system together with all associated landscaping, site works and services, all at rathtroane, enfield, co. Meath. This application is similar to the previously granted application for ethan devine (pl. Ref. Ta190591) but with a revised house design type
